La connexion à la Ruche par Beeline en utilisant le fichier keytab Kerberos
Est-il possible de se connecter à la Ruche par beeline à l'aide de (kerberos) fichier keytab similaire à l'approche adoptée pour JDBC à
PS : beeline prend en charge la connexion sur un kerberos sécurisé ruche serveur avec un nom d'utilisateur et mot de passe. Mais je suis à la recherche d'un moyen de le connecter à un fichier keytab.
http://doc.mapr.com/display/MapR40x/Configuring+Hive+on+a+Secure+Cluster#ConfiguringHiveonaSecureCluster-UsingBeelinewithKerberos
Le deuxième lien sur lequel vous avez collé, montre comment le faire. Chemin d'accès au fichier keytab devrait être adopté en l'hive-site.xml. Ensuite, vous vous connectez par la commande: !connectez jdbc:hive2://<nom d'hôte>:10000/default;principal=mapr/<nom de domaine complet@DOMAINE>, où le principal est un principalName présent à l'intérieur de votre fichier keytab.
OriginalL'auteur malughanshyam | 2015-07-02
Vous devez vous connecter pour publier un commentaire.
Je pense que vous ne peut pas se connecter avec le fichier keytab en ligne droite, mais vous pouvez obtenir un ticket avec le fichier keytab à l'aide de
kinit
et ensuite passer la ruche serveur principal avec la chaîne de connexion jdbc de beeline pour vous connecter.Chaîne de connexion pour se connecter avec beeline
Appuyez simplement sur entrée deux fois. Sans avoir besoin d'entrer un nom d'utilisateur et mot de passe.
OriginalL'auteur Kumar
Il est un bug, mais il n'est pas une critique d'un.
Si vous fourni kerberos détails, encore, il vous demandera le nom d'utilisateur et mot de passe. Vous pouvez simplement entrez -> entrez, il nous permet de nous connecter.
Exemple:
OriginalL'auteur Naga